Einführung von vmux - unglaublich schnelle, zustandsbehaftete Cloud-Sandkästen für Codierungsagenten Zum ersten Mal erhalten Sie persistente GPU/CPU-Sandkästen über Modal/CF, unterstützt von Durable Objects, um Protokolle live zu streamen, native Vorschau-URLs bereitzustellen und eine echte Shell anzuhängen. Starten Sie ein Notizbuch oder trainieren Sie nanogpt über Codex - mit einem Modal-Sandbox, die in Sekunden hochgefahren wird.
Die zentrale Erkenntnis ist, dass jede Sitzung ein Durable Object ist, das den kanonischen Zustand hält, einen kleinen Ringpuffer für Protokolle im Speicher und einen Proxy, der elegant zwischen Start-/Stopp-/Fehlerzuständen für Jobs vermittelt, die eine token-gesteuerte Vorschau-URL wünschen.
Für Agenten speziell - vmux exec --create --gpu H100 "pip install torch && python startet eine Modal-Sandbox und führt einen Befehl in einem Schritt aus ein jeder aufeinanderfolgende Aufruf über vmux exec mit der Job-ID ruft dieselbe Sandbox auf und mit `vmux claude install` erhält claude /codex eine Fähigkeit, die es ihnen ermöglicht, schnell Protokolle zu durchsuchen/Befehle zu senden - kombiniert mit einem GPU-Container können Sie Modelle extrem schnell trainieren, indem Sie einfach sagen: "trainiere nanogpt auf einem h100 mit vmux" und alles funktioniert einfach mit modal, das typischerweise eine GPU in weniger als 10 Sekunden hochfährt.
Die kleinsten Dinge, wie das Erhalten des Zwischenladebildschirms beim Starten von Sandkästen, waren super spannend zu hacken. Viele kleine Dinge wie diese machten vmux (denke ich) ziemlich cool.
Die kleinsten Dinge, wie das Laden des Bildschirms beim Starten von Sandkästen, waren super spaßig zu hacken. Viele kleine Dinge wie diese machten vmux (denke ich) ziemlich cool. Schau bald vorbei.
Bald ein Blogbeitrag
6,65K